WebBacillus, meaning “stick”, is a genus of rod-shaped, Gram-positive bacteria, a member of the Bacillota phylum, with 266 identified species. The term refers to the shape (rod) of other similarly shaped bacteria, and the plural name of the bacteria class is Bacilli.

WebWhen caused by bacteria, antibiotics are used as treatment. Cholera It is an infection of the intestine which is usually spread through contaminated water or air. It is an acute diarrhoeal sickness caused by the infection of the intestine. Symptoms – Severe diarrhoea and vomiting, nausea, weakness, electrolyte imbalance, dehydration, muscle cramps.
